Skip to main content

How Do You Handle Concept Drift in Dynamic Data Environments?

In the ever-evolving landscape of data science and machine learning, concept drift represents one of the most challenging issues to address. Concept drift occurs when the statistical properties of a target variable change over time, leading to a decline in the performance of a machine learning model. Handling this phenomenon effectively is crucial for maintaining the accuracy and relevance of predictive models in dynamic environments. This blog post explores strategies for managing concept drift and the role of education and training in mastering these techniques.

Understanding Concept Drift

Concept drift refers to changes in the data distribution that a machine learning model was originally trained on. For instance, if a model was developed to predict customer churn based on past behavior, changes in consumer preferences or market conditions can affect the model’s performance. Recognizing concept drift is essential for timely adjustments to models, ensuring they continue to provide valuable insights.

In dynamic data environments, concept drift can arise due to various factors such as seasonal trends, economic shifts, or technological advancements. Therefore, the ability to detect and adapt to these changes is vital for maintaining a competitive edge.

Monitoring and Detection

Effective handling of concept drift begins with robust monitoring and detection. Implementing strategies for continuous evaluation helps identify when a model's performance is degrading. Techniques such as statistical tests, drift detection methods, and performance tracking are commonly used.

Machine Learning coaching can provide valuable insights into setting up these monitoring systems effectively. By working with experienced mentors, you can learn how to select appropriate metrics and techniques for your specific use case. For those looking to deepen their understanding, enrolling in a Machine Learning course with live projects can offer practical experience in monitoring and responding to concept drift.

Adaptation Techniques

Once concept drift is detected, adapting the model is the next step. There are several approaches to handle this, including:

Model Retraining: Regularly updating the model with new data can help accommodate changes in data distribution. This method ensures that the model remains relevant and accurate.

Ensemble Methods: Combining multiple models can provide robustness against concept drift. Techniques such as boosting and bagging can help in managing variations in data by leveraging the strengths of different models.

Incremental Learning: This approach involves updating the model incrementally as new data arrives. It’s particularly useful for applications where data evolves gradually.

For those interested in these techniques, a Machine Learning course with projects is highly beneficial. These courses often include hands-on experiences with different adaptation methods, providing practical skills to handle concept drift effectively.

Advanced Techniques

Beyond traditional methods, advanced techniques offer sophisticated solutions for managing concept drift. These include:

Change Detection Algorithms: Algorithms like the ADaptive WINdowing (ADWIN) and Drift Detection Method (DDM) are designed to detect changes in data distribution in real time. These algorithms are useful for applications requiring high responsiveness to data changes.

Dynamic Model Selection: This approach involves selecting the most appropriate model from a set of candidate models based on current data conditions. It allows for flexible adaptation to evolving environments.

Model Retraining with Transfer Learning: Transfer learning techniques can be employed to leverage knowledge from previously trained models, reducing the amount of retraining needed and speeding up the adaptation process.

For a deeper understanding of these advanced techniques, consider enrolling in a Machine Learning certification program from a top Machine Learning institute. These programs often offer comprehensive coverage of both basic and advanced methods, preparing you for real-world challenges.

Importance of Education and Training

Handling concept drift effectively requires a strong foundation in machine learning principles and techniques. Engaging in Machine Learning classes and pursuing certifications can equip you with the knowledge and skills needed to address this challenge. The best Machine Learning institutes offer programs that combine theoretical knowledge with practical experience, preparing you to tackle dynamic data environments confidently.

A Machine Learning course with live projects is particularly beneficial. These courses provide hands-on experience with real-world datasets and scenarios, allowing you to apply concepts learned in a controlled setting. Moreover, courses that include job placement support can help you transition smoothly into roles where handling concept drift is a critical responsibility.

Read These Articles:

Concept drift poses a significant challenge in dynamic data environments, but with the right strategies and tools, it is possible to manage and mitigate its effects. Continuous monitoring, timely adaptation, and advanced techniques are essential for maintaining model performance and relevance. Investing in quality education and training, such as Machine Learning training, classes, and certification programs, can provide the skills and knowledge needed to excel in this area. By choosing a reputable Machine Learning institute and engaging in practical learning experiences, you can enhance your ability to handle concept drift and stay ahead in the ever-evolving field of machine learning.

What is Heteroscedasticity:



Comments

Popular posts from this blog

Improve Your Computer’s Technology And Expand Your Company!

The world today has become a world run by machines and technologies. There is almost no human on Earth who can complete his or her work or do any job without using a type of device. We need the help of computers and laptops for our daily professional practice and career, and we use the laptop or computer systems for even playing games or to communicate with our extended family members. We are so dependent on our computers and mobile phones that any improvement in either one’s technological features makes us upgrade to the newest version. With this increased dependency, the new way of making the computer systems and other machines fully capable of keeping up with our demands, we have needed to make the tools to work and complete tasks independently, without human intervention. The invention and introduction of Artificial Intelligence have dramatically helped us to make our machines work better, and with their self-learning techniques, the devices are now able to think about

AI in invoice receipt processing

Artificial Intelligence (AI) is improving our lives, making everything more intelligent, better, and faster. Yet, has the Artificial Intelligence class module disturbed your records payable cycles? Indeed, without a doubt !! Robotized Invoice handling utilizing Artificial Intelligence training is an exceptionally entrancing region in the records payable cycle with critical advantages. Artificial Intelligence Course Introduction. Current Challenges in Invoice Processing Numerous receipt information directs driving toward blunders: Large associations get solicitations from different providers through various channels such as organized XML archives from Electronic Data Interchange (EDI), PDFs, and picture records through email, and progressively seldom as printed copy reports. It requires a ton of investment and manual work to have this large number of various sorts of solicitations into the bound-together framework. The blunder-inclined information passage occurring toward the beginni

Unveiling the Power of Machine Learning: Top Use-Cases and Algorithms

In today's rapidly evolving technological landscape, machine learning has emerged as a revolutionary force, transforming the way we approach problem-solving across various industries. Harnessing the capabilities of algorithms and advanced data analysis, machine learning has become an indispensable tool. As businesses strive to stay ahead in the competitive race, individuals are seeking to enhance their skills through educational avenues like the Machine Learning Training Course. In this blog post, we will delve into the top machine learning use-cases and algorithms that are shaping the future of industries worldwide. Predictive Analytics One of the most prevalent and impactful applications of machine learning is predictive analytics. This use-case involves leveraging historical data to make predictions about future trends and outcomes. From financial markets to healthcare, predictive analytics assists in making informed decisions and mitigating risks. For instance, in finance, mac